What is Linear Disc Lighting?

In contemporary design, a linear disc pendant is defined as a multi-light fixture that combines a horizontal suspension rod (linear) with circular diffusers or reflectors (discs). This hybrid structure solves the "tunnel vision" problem of standard track lighting by adding soft, vertical dimensions through the discs, ensuring the light feels both architectural and inviting.

The Psychology of the Horizontal Line

Humans are biologically wired to find comfort in horizontal lines. They suggest stability, rest, and the horizon itself. However, a pure horizontal line can sometimes feel "cold" or overly clinical. This is where the Adelle Evanos design shines. By integrating metal discs—available in sophisticated hues like Sage Green and Beige White—the design breaks the monotony. The discs act as visual anchors, catching the eye and softening the light output.
